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

An active shield magnetometry system comprises at least one magnetic field actuator configured for generating an actuated magnetic field that at least partially cancels an outside magnetic field, thereby yielding a total residual magnetic field. The active shield magnetometry system further comprises a plurality of magnetometers respectively configured for measuring the total residual magnetic field and outputting a pl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ements. The active shield magnetometry system further comprises at least one feedback control loop comprising at least one optimal linear controller configured for controlling the actuated magnetic field at least partially based on at least one of the pl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ements respectively output by at least one of the plurality of magnetometers.

What is claimed is: 1. An active shield magnetometry system, comprising: at least one magnetic field actuator configured for generating an actuated magnetic field that at least partially cancels an outside magnetic field, thereby yielding a total residual magnetic field; a plurality of magnetometers respectively configured for measuring the total residual magnetic field and outputting a pl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ements; at least one feedback control loop comprising at least one optimal linear controller configured for controlling the actuated magnetic field at least partially based on at least one of the pl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ements respectively output by at least one of the plurality of magnetometers. 2.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 1 , wherein each of the at least one optimal linear controller comprises one of a linear quadratic regulator (LQR) controller, an H2 controller, and an Hinfinity controller. 3.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 1 , wherein each of the at least one optimal linear controller is configured for controlling the actuated magnetic field in a manner that suppresses the total residual magnetic field at at least one of the plurality of magnetometers. 4.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 3 , wherein each of the at least one optimal linear controller is configured for controlling the actuated magnetic field in a manner that minimizes a performance metric that includes a magnitude of the suppressed total residual magnetic field at the at least one magnetometer and a magnitude of the control effort of the at least one optimal linear controller. 5.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 4 , wherein the total performance metric further includes a magnitude of a time-integral of the suppressed total residual magnetic field at the at least one magnetometer. 6.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of magnetometers comprises a plurality of coarse magnetometers respectively configured for coarsely measuring the total residual magnetic field and outputting a plurality of coarse total residual magnetic field measurements, and a plurality of fine magnetometers respectively configured for finely measuring the total residual magnetic field and outputting a plurality of fine total residual magnetic field measurements; wherein the at least one feedback control loop comprises a coarse feedback control loop, such that the at least one optimal linear controller is configured for coarsely controlling the actuated magnetic field at least partially based on at least one of the plurality of coarse total residual magnetic field measurements respectively output by at least one of the plurality of coarse magnetometers; and wherein the at least one feedback control loop further comprises a fine feedback control loop, such that the optimal linear controller is configured for finely controlling the actuated magnetic field at least partially based on at least one of the plurality of fine total residual magnetic field measurements respectively output by at least one of the plurality of fine magnetometers. 7.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 6 , wherein the plurality of coarse feedback control loops are configured for coarsely controlling the actuated magnetic field respectively in a manner that suppresses the total residual magnetic field at the at least one fine magnetometer to a baseline level, such that the at least one fine magnetometer comes in-range; and wherein the plurality of fine feedback control loops are configured finely controlling the actuated magnetic field in a manner that further suppresses the total residual magnetic field at the at least one fine magnetometer to a lower level. 8.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 6 , wherein the coarse feedback control loop is configured for estimating the total residual magnetic field at at least one of the plurality of fine magnetometers based on the plurality of coarse total residual magnetic field measurements, and wherein the optimal linear controller of the coarse feedback control loop is configured for coarsely controlling the actuated magnetic field at least partially based on the estimated total residual magnetic field at the at least one fine magnetometer. 9.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 6 , wherein each of the plurality of coarse magnetometers is a flux gate magnetometer, and each of the plurality of fine magnetometers is an optically pumped magnetometer (OPM). 10.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one magnetic field actuator is configured for generating an actuated magnetic field at a plurality of distinct frequencies that at least partially cancels an outside magnetic field at the plurality of distinct frequencies, thereby yielding the total residual magnetic field; and wherein the at least one feedback control loop comprises a plurality of feedback control loops, and wherein the at least one optimal linear controller comprises a plurality of optimal linear controllers configured for controlling the actuated magnetic field respectively at the plurality of distinct frequencies at least partially based on at least one of the pl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ements respectively output by the at least one magnetometer. 11.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 10 , wherein one of the plurality of distinct frequencies comprises a frequency in the range of 0 Hz-5 Hz. 12.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 10 , wherein the plurality of distinct frequencies comprises a plurality of harmonic frequencies. 13.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 12 , wherein the harmonic frequencies are 60 Hz harmonic frequencies. 14.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 1 , further comprising a processor containing the at least one feedback control loop. 15. The active shield magnetometry system of claim 1 , further comprising: a signal acquisition unit configured for being worn on a head of a user, the signal acquisition unit comprising a support structure, the at least one magnetic field actuator affixed to the support structure, the plurality of magnetometers affixed to the support structure, the signal acquisition unit configured for deriving at least one magnetoencephalography (MEG) signal respectively from at least one of the pl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ements; and a signal processing unit configured for determining an existence of neural activity in the brain of the user based on the at least one MEG signal. 16. An active shield magnetometry method, comprising: generating an actuated magnetic field that at least partially cancels an outside magnetic field, thereby yielding a total residual magnetic field at a plurality of measurement locations; measuring the total residual magnetic field at the plurality of measurement locations and outputting a pl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ements; controlling the actuated magnetic field with at least one optimal linear controller at least partially based on at least one of the plurality of total residual magnetic field measurements. 17. The active shield magnetometry method of claim 16 , wherein each of the at least one optimal linear controller comprises one of a linear quadratic regulator (LQR) controller, an H2 controller, and an Hinfinity controller. 18.
